Decomposed Granite
Known for its natural look, this compact, durable material drains well and holds up in high-traffic areas. Made from crushed and weathered granite down to a mix of fine gravel and sand—best for patios, paths, driveways, and landscape projects. Can range in color from light brown and tan to reddish and gray, depending on the natural stone color in the region.
Road Base
(Class 5 | ABC | Crusher Run) A mixture of crushed limestone or granite, gravel, and sand, ranging from 1 ½” in size down to fines (small particles). Commonly used for constructing roads, driveway bases, parking lots, and other paved and unpaved surfaces. Intended to be compacted, hence the inclusion of fines within the material to provide support and be resistant to erosion and shifting.

Use coverage estimates: 1 ton of typical gravel covers about 116 sq ft at 2" depth and about 58 sq ft at 4" depth. A small 1-car driveway (roughly 10' x 20' = 200 sq ft) needs about 1.7 tons at 2" or 3.5 tons at 4"; a 2-car driveway (roughly 20' x 20' = 400 sq ft) needs about 3.5 tons at 2" or 7.0 tons at 4". Remember Hello Gravel's minimum order is 3 tons, so many 1-car projects will hit that floor.
Two inches of decorative gravel is often fine as a top layer, but it is usually not enough as the only structural base for a driveway. Because West Tennessee soils can be clayey and hold moisture, a longer-lasting driveway typically has a compacted 3"–4" crushed-stone base with a 1"–2" gravel wearing course on top. If you want a low-maintenance surface, plan for a deeper compacted base and consider geotextile fabric where drainage or soft subgrade is a concern.

For Niota's West Tennessee conditions, use a compactable crushed stone (for example 3/4" crushed stone) as a base and a smaller decorative gravel or pebble as a top course. A common approach is 3"–4" of compacted crushed stone base with 1"–2" of finishing gravel for appearance and drainage. Drivers may offer tailgate spreading at their discretion if you request it at checkout, but compaction is typically not included; plan to rent a plate compactor or hire a contractor for proper compaction.
Estimate coverage using typical densities: 1 ton of gravel is roughly 0.7 cubic yards. That means 1 ton will cover about 116 sq ft at 2" depth and about 58 sq ft at 4" depth; 1 cubic yard (about 1.4 tons) covers about 162 sq ft at 2" and 81 sq ft at 4". Use these figures to calculate quantities, and add 5%–10% extra for spreading losses and uneven ground.
